Evaluation of the Effect of Lime Modification on the Dynamic Modulus Stiffness of Hot-Mix Asphalt: Use with the New Mechanistic-Empirical Pavement Design Guide

Hydrated lime is often used as a mineral filler or antistripping additive in hot-mix asphalt (HMA). Many agencies across North America require the use of lime in all HMA mixtures being placed on high-volume roadways. Despite this wide use of lime, its effects on the HMA mixture dynamic modulus (E~*) stiffness have rarely been evaluated. The new mechanistic-empirical (M-E) pavement design guide, Guide for Mechanistic-Empirical Design of New and Rehabilitated Pavement Structures, developed under NCHRP Project 1-37A uses E~* as the primary material property of asphalt mixtures for the HMA characterization. A comprehensive study was completed at Arizona State University to assess the effect of lime addition on the E~* stiffness of HMA mixtures. The study demonstrated that the standard test and design methodologies of the new M-E pavement design guide could be used effectively for lime-modified HMA mixes. With these methodologies, hydrated lime was found to increase the E~* of HMA mixtures by 17% to 65% across the range of mixtures, lime contents, and temperature, with an overall average of 25% increase found from 17 mixture-lime percentage combinations across six different HMA mixes. This paper also outlines a provisional protocol for evaluating the E~* master curve for lime-modified HMA mixtures using any of the three hierarchical levels found in the new NCHRP Project 1-37A pavement design guide.
